GUIDANCE:

If you do not consent for your data to be used for the background check, contact us immediately. Verifile will cease continuation of your background check and will inform the client of your decision.

If you wish for your data to be deleted from Verifile, please contact your prospective employer to provide permission for Verifile to remove the data from our system.

Verifile act as processors to complete the background checks on behalf of the client (your prospective employer). As the client is the data controller, they need to provide their consent to remove any information from the Verifile system.

 

Please note: Removing consent could affect your employment chances, which is at the discretion of the employer.

Why?

Your prospective employer has undertaken a background check to both protect their interests and ensure that you are a good fit for the position you have applied for.
